Demetrius Richmond, a UT higher education administration program doctoral student from Memphis, was nominated by U.S. Rep. Maxine Waters to serve as one of her representatives at the Congressional Black Caucus in Washington, D.C. The Congressional Black Caucus Foundation hosted the Annual Legislative Conference last week, and Richmond represented Waters, D-Calif., at the conference’s Emerging Leaders Empowerment Series. Richmond has worked as a graduate assistant in Minority Student Affairs the past two years.
